Weather in February

February, the last month of the winter in Knik, is another freezing cold month, with temperature in the range of an average low of 12.6°F (-10.8°C) and an average high of 23.9°F (-4.5°C).

Temperature

As January transitions into February, Knik records an average high-temperature of a still subzero cold 23.9°F (-4.5°C), showing a gentle shift from the preceding month. Throughout February, Knik records an average temperature of 12.6°F (-10.8°C) at night.

Humidity

In Knik, the average relative humidity in February is 87%.

Rainfall

In Knik, in February, it is raining for 7.4 days, with typically 0.67" (17mm) of accumulated precipitation. In Knik, during the entire year, the rain falls for 137.5 days and collects up to 11.97" (304m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

January through May, September through December are months with snowfall. In Knik, in February, snow falls for 11.1 days, with typically accumulated 4.06" (103mm) of snow. In Knik, during the entire year, snow falls for 56.8 days and aggregates up to 22.48" (571mm) of snow.

Daylight

In Knik, the average length of the day in February is 9h and 2min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 9:20 am and sunset at 5:04 pm. On the last day of February, in Knik, Alaska, sunrise is at 7:59 am and sunset at 6:22 pm AKST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in February in Knik is 5.5h.

UV index

In Knik, the average daily maximum UV index in February is 2. A UV Index of 2, and less, symbolizes a low health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
